Body believed to be missing North Carolina boy with autism found, FBI says


A body believed to be that of the missing North Carolina boy with autism was found Thursday, the FBI said, ending a nearly weeklong search for the 6-year-old who vanished in a park while with his father. Maddox Ritch's body was located around 1 p.m. near Rankin Lake Park, where he was first reported missing by his father, Ian Ritch, on Saturday. "With heavy hearts we announce a body believed to be 6-year-old Maddox Ritch was found at approximately 1 p.m. off of Marietta Street/Old Dallas Highway in Gastonia. Hundreds of officials — consisting of the FBI and Gastonia police and fire — scavenged the park over the last six days looking for Maddox.
